Include the stylesheet and adjust it if your websites design requires that. Add the link below anywhere to your html source, for example in the footer before. Make a div stick to top when scrolled to virendras techtalk. When clicked, it brings you back to the top of the page. What we need for this is to tap into the scroll event of the browsers window object and check if were scrolled enough from the top. How to create a scroll back to top button with css. Its a great tutorial and it does scroll back to top on chrome browser, thanks a lot.
On the sections advanced tab, enter a name into the css id field, such as top. Sep 17, 2019 if we know the top of the scroll location and add it to our css, then the body will not scroll back to the top of the screen, so problem solved. How to add a back to top button using elementor docs. Back to top button with html, css and javascript youtube. Learn how to add a functional back to top button to your projects, using html, css and javascript. To simulate a second horizontal scrollbar on top of an element, put a dummy div above the element that has horizontal scrolling, just high enough for a scrollbar. Home jqueryjavascript create floating back to top button with jquery simple but very useful when you have a lot of content on your website, creating a back to top button is very easy. This resource is suitable for website with lots of page content. What im trying to do is kind of like a back to top button but to scroll down and up to a certain point on the page. This type of button is most useful when we have a large amount of content in a single page that time we need this type of button going at the top of th. A common ui pattern is to place this button in the lower righthand corner of the screen, making it sticky via a fixed position so its always.
Drag the button widget onto your page, wherever youd like to place it. The plugin automatically create all assets for to top button after calling it in jquery document ready function. This method sets the vertical position of the scrollbar for all matched elements. How to create a scroll to top button step 1 add html. How to add sticky and smooth scrolling back to top button. Well organized and easy to understand web building tutorials with lots of examples of how to use html, css, javascript, sql, php, python, bootstrap, java and xml. In the bottomright corner, theres a backtotop button. Type top in the link field, or whichever css id you chose in step number 2 clicking your top button will now bring the user to the top section. Back to top button with html, css and javascript duration. Create a scroll back to top page arrow button with css and. The third element is a footer that slides out of the article and is revealed when the article is scrolled above a certain threshold. Click the section handle of the first section on your page to enter its settings. When a web page has lots of content, this page needs a navigation option that takes the user scroll to the top with a single click.
By using jquery, css and some html we can easily implement this. Apr 04, 2019 a lightweight jquery plugin to create floating back to top button with smooth scrolling effect. Mar 29, 2014 scroll back to top is a wordpress plugin to add a button that appears only when users scroll down the page allowing them to scroll to the top of the page. This back to top button enhances navigation experience of your website with long pages. But that doesnt deal with when they scroll back to the top. Back to top buttons are very helpful on blogs and websites. Scroll to top buttons allow your website visitors to easily scroll back to the top of your page with one click of the button. Back to top with css and jquery the back to top button takes the user back to the top of the page. Aug 21, 2019 add a sticky back to top button on your wordpress website with this quick video.
Nowadays every blog and websites have a sperate button for going back to the top of the webpage. Collection of free html and css arrow code examples. Also known as a scrolltotop button or gototop image, the sticky backtotop button. Its a little detail which enhances navigation experience on website with long pages. How to create a floating backtotop button heather tovey. Oct, 2017 what we need for this is to tap into the scroll event of the browsers window object and check if were scrolled enough from the top. Mar 31, 2020 a back to top button is something that a lot of you have probably seen on many websites. Javascript scroll to top feature, html css javascript go to top button. Well organized and easy to understand web building tutorials with lots of examples of how to use html, css, javascript, sql, php, python, bootstrap, java. Its that arrow that appears at the bottom right corner of a web page when you start scrolling it. Add a sticky backtotop button on your wordpress website with this quick video. Jan 01, 2012 in my example i would be displaying a bar after a paragraph of text, and when the user scroll below that, the bar will stick to the top and have different css.
Jan 30, 2020 but that doesnt deal with when they scroll back to the top. This experiment is built upon the codyhouse framework make sure to include both the. Aug 15, 2018 scroll bouncing also sometimes referred to as scroll rubberbanding, or elastic scrolling is often used to refer to the effect you see when you scroll to the very top of a page or html element, or to the bottom of a page or element, on a device using a touchscreen or a trackpad, and empty space can be seen for a moment before the element or page springs back and aligns itself. How to add a sticky backtotop button to your website. Its very useful to enhance the user experience of the website. The second is the title of the article and it stays visible at the top of the screen, while the body of the content disappears behind it on scroll which is the typical sticky element behavior. How to make a backtotop button using css and html only. In my example i would be displaying a bar after a paragraph of text, and when the user scroll below that, the bar will stick to the top and have different css. When clicked, it brings you back to the top of the.
Sep 10, 2018 the second is the title of the article and it stays visible at the top of the screen, while the body of the content disappears behind it on scroll which is the typical sticky element behavior. Load the jquery and back to top buttons css and javascript file into html document. If we arent well remove it and consequently hide the button. Jan 12, 2019 learn how to add a functional back to top button to your projects, using html, css and javascript. How to add smooth scrolling to your one page website with jquery. This back to top link allows users to smoothly scroll back to the top of the page. Then attach handlers of the scroll event for the dummy element and the real element, to get the other element in synch when either scrollbar is moved. Button entrance and exit is animated using css animations. Back to top button using jquery and css codexworld. If users keeps on scrolling, the button nicely reduces its opacity to be less.
This gives your website better navigation and also adds a more professional look to your current layout. When the scrollbar is on the top, the position is 0. Prevent page scrolling when a modal is open csstricks. The scrolling behavior of that is determined by css as well, but if you. This method returns the vertical position of the scrollbar for the first matched element. If we know the top of the scroll location and add it to our css, then the body will not scroll back to the top of the screen, so problem solved. Thus, the button appears only when it is most likely needed, without covering up important parts of the screen the rest of the time.
All you need is to add a simple anchor with a class name in your page, so you can trigger it with jquery, then you can style it using css. This experiment is built upon the codyhouse framework. How to add a sticky scroll back to top button using html. Lorem ipsum dolor sit amet, nonumes voluptatum mel ea, cu case ceteros cum. Aug 27, 2017 consider delaying the appearance of a back to top option until after users scroll a few pages and indicate that they want to scroll up e. Mar 24, 2020 the exact opposite should happen in reverse. A lightweight jquery plugin to create floating back to top button with smooth scrolling effect. If you want to add a back to top button while youre still designing a website, or just curious. If you click the save button, your code will be saved, and you get an url you can share with others. Jul 24, 2018 in the bottomright corner, theres a backtotop button.
Simple scroll back to top of the page button javascript. Sep 02, 2019 is a sure bet to scroll the window or any other element back to the top. The button is visible at the bottom when the user starts scrolling the web page and crosses the defined range. You can stick the button to the bottom of the page with elementor pros sticky scrolling effect. The back to top button allows the user to smoothly scroll back to the top of the page. Add this javascript code to your website theme and make sure jquery is used. Backtotop button design guidelines nielsen norman group.
Sponsored by nucleo, a powerful icon manager for web designers. We can use javascript for this by calculating the scroll top, and add that value to the body styles. You can either create a floating back to top button using absolute position to appear after you scroll down after a certain amount of pixels or you can leave a simple text at the end of every article to smooth scroll untill he reaches the top. The scrolling behavior of that is determined by css as well, but if you arent doing that, you can force the smoothness in javascript. The first is for the indicator to change color when its near the top of the screen. How to add a sticky backtotop button to your website layout. Creating sliding effects using sticky positioning csstricks. How to add sticky and smooth scrolling back to top button to. The link fades in on the righthand side of the content area, after the browser window has been scrolled.
A back to top button is something that a lot of you have probably seen on many websites. This property has no effect on nonpositioned elements. A back to top link to smoothly scroll back to the top of the page. The ready event may not fire before parts of your page have been rendered to the screen an better approach is to simply modify the users location as a workaround to this browser feature. The script checks the height position on every page scroll and fades in the widget if it has reached the 100px limit while another event listener detects the button clicks and smoothly scrolls back to the top of the page. I find it generally more useful to use intersectionobserver for styling things based on scroll position. With it, you can do things like, has this element been scrolled into view or beyond, which is generically useful and can be used for scrolledawayfromtop stuff too. Javascript scroll to top feature html css javascript go to top. How to add a backtotop button on your wordpress website.
How to create a scroll back to top button w3schools. When we read or watch content on website then we start scrolling down to see more, but many times we want to go back on the upper side. Type top in the link field, or whichever css id you chose in step. Following is the code to create a scroll back to top button with css. Fixed header of two lines at top of page, when scrolled 2nd line with links moves to top and is fixed. The ready event may not fire before parts of your page have been rendered to the screen. Back to top button is used to facilitate the readers if the readers want to scroll the page up. Set the size, colors, position, hover effect of the arrow. Scroll bouncing also sometimes referred to as scroll rubberbanding, or elastic scrolling is often used to refer to the effect you see when you scroll to the very top of a page or html element, or to the bottom of a page or element, on a device using a touchscreen or a trackpad, and empty space can be seen for a moment before the element or page springs back.
Javascript scroll to top feature html css javascript go. When the user scrolls back to the top the bar will go back to its original position and the css will be changed. In this tutorial, we will show you how to create a back to top button using jquery and css. The top property affects the vertical position of a positioned element. Create a button that will take the user to the top of the page when clicked on. The second is for the indicator to stay put at the top of the screen and come down only. These buttons give your reader a way to quickly scroll back up to the top of the page which then allows them to click on another link in your menu. The plugin comes preconfigured and is fully functional on activation. Moreover, you will be overwhelmed if the button does a nice scrolling animation when the page goes up. The scrolltop method sets or returns the vertical scrollbar position for the selected elements.
982 751 1272 247 441 162 232 10 1187 315 834 1278 704 1447 586 906 194 411 971 675 320 342 192 219 579 113 1285